Bonafide and Visiting Media Partner to Enhance Hotels' AI Search Visibility, Addressing OTA Dominance in Data Structuring

  • Automatic
  • 19 June 2026
📁 June 17, 2026, Bonafide and Visiting Media announced their partnership to enhance hotel visibility in AI search results. Their integration combines Visiting Media's hotel content platform with Bonafide's AI technology, launching in mid-July. Hotels struggle with scattered, outdated data, while OTAs excel with structured info. Visiting Media's database and Bonafide's data aggregation will bypass OTA intermediaries. This new AI distribution stack aims to meet AI's need for verified, structured hotel data, challenging OTA dominance.

RoomPriceGenie Introduces Price Explanations Feature to Clarify Rate Recommendations and Identify Revenue-Limiting Pricing Rules

  • Automatic
  • 19 June 2026
💸 Jun 18, 2026, RoomPriceGenie launched "Price Explanations". This feature clarifies the reasoning behind rate recommendations and flags when hotel pricing rules limit revenue. It integrates into the pricing workflow, offering plain language insights into market conditions and property settings. The tool transforms the RMS interaction from simple acceptance to diagnostic analysis, changing how hoteliers engage with rate decisions and improving understanding of revenue-impacting factors.

ChatGPT's Market Share Falls Below 50% as Gemini and Claude Gain Ground, Impacting AI Visibility in Hospitality

  • Automatic
  • 19 June 2026
📈 Jun 19, 2026: ChatGPT's market share dropped to 46.4%, falling below 50% for the first time. In May, Gemini held 27.7% and Claude 10.3%. ChatGPT still leads with 1.1 billion users, Gemini with 662 million, and Claude with 245 million. Gemini's growth stems from distribution via Google services, whereas Claude has a high user conversion rate (13%). Together, ChatGPT, Gemini, and Claude comprise 84.4% of AI assistant usage, reshaping the hospitality sector's AI visibility strategies.

Mews Recognized as Leader in IDC MarketScape for Hospitality Revenue Management Systems, Offering Unified PMS-RMS-BI Platform

  • 10minhotel.com
  • 18 June 2026
📈 In June 2026, Mews, based in Amsterdam, was named a Leader in the IDC MarketScape: Worldwide Revenue Management Systems in Hospitality. The evaluation praised Mews for its unified PMS-RMS-BI workflow. Mews launched its RMS in May 2026, with technology from Atomize, acquired in 2024. The Mews RMS recalculates rates every five minutes, making 288 updates per property daily. Around 70% of its users operate on full Autopilot, highlighting significant industry adoption.

Grevon Kore Debuts at HITEC 2026, Integrates AI Connectivity Layer to Boost Hotel Direct Revenue and Staffing Solutions

  • 10minhotel.com
  • 18 June 2026
📈 At HITEC 2026, Grevon Kore debuted its connectivity layer for hospitality. It's built on the Model Context Protocol (MCP), used by major tech companies like OpenAI and Google. Grevon Kore features Pulse, an AI-powered booking agent, Echo, a voice agent for 24/7 reservations, and Ops, a staff intelligence platform. Clients can activate the system on existing websites in two minutes. Grevon aims to reclaim revenue from OTAs and alleviate staffing pressures in hotels.

Hospitality Lessons from citizenM: Redesigning Architecture with Day One Thinking for Seamless Self-Check-In Experience

  • 18 June 2026
💻 Martin and Josiah explored tech in this week's Hospitality Daily, highlighting foundational issues like data and APIs—important tools but not strategies. Similar to automotive evolution, hospitality must rethink architecture, not just layer new tech onto old processes. CitizenM exemplifies this with single room types, app-native check-in, and staff repositioned to support self-service. Their approach avoids unnecessary complexity and emphasizes strategic redesign, illustrating the power of "day one thinking.
